Dear Jeff, Barry, and Peter —
Attached please find version 10 of the legislation (in both Word and pdf format). This version incorporates all of
the Winston & Strawn comments that Peter, Barry, and Geoff Eaton and I discussed on the phone last week and
those that were subsequently provided to me in writing by Geoff. The only major substantive deletion from the
prior draft is the section on Net Investment Income Tax (which has been deleted in its entirety as unneeded) and
the only major substantive addition is the provision on Series LLCs (which is based on the Delaware law on this
subject). Also attached is a red line against version 9 which reflects these changes as well as some other more
minor corrections that have been made.
Also attached is a revised version of the Governor's cover letter (version 3) and a redline comparing it to the
prior circulated version (version 1). Due to the changes in the bill, and per our discussions, there were quite a
number of changes in this document.
Please review these two documents and provide me with any final comments. In my view, there should be no
need for any further changes in the legislation itself prior to passing it along to the Governor for any comments
he or his counsel may have. The bill should now be ready for transmittal to the Legislature. Further changes to
the cover letter might be in order, of course.
Once we have dealt with any final comments, we should probably schedule a call to discuss the timing of the
transmittal and legislative consideration of the bill and whether and when a legislative hearing is anticipated,

Dear Peter and Barry —
Attached please find a further draft of the entire bill, which I am proposing to call the "Virgin Islands Financial
Services Improvement Act of 2017." The primary differences from earlier drafts are: (1) the revised version of
section 1423 (on page 45) regarding taxation of statutory trusts, incorporating the revised draft I circulated after
our discussions of October 4; (2) new provisions at section 15(b) of the bill (starting at page 283) that would
provide for special tax benefits for companies taking advantage of the "repatriation" structure that we also
discussed last month and about which we had sent you our memo (additional copy attached); and (3) general
changes to the explanation section of the bill.
There are a few provisions identified in this draft (mostly in section 1423 and the repatriation provisions), which
are bracketed and highlighted in yellow, which will require some further attention and decisions. Other than
those, and whatever other changes that we might decide require immediate attention, I believe that bill is now
ready for review by Governor Mapp, after which it can be finalized and sent to the Legislature. In that regard, at
Jeff's suggestion, I have also prepared a draft transmittal letter for the Governor to consider using when sending
the bill to the Legislature.
